[QUOTE="NImitz, post: 3055981, member: 9073"] [SIZE=22px][B]The Warriors look set to continue their attempted player raid on Brisbane with their sights set on a bargain-buy rookie.[/B][/SIZE] Senior News Corp journalist Brent Read told Triple M on Sunday the Warriors are chasing Jake Turpin, who has earned his coin many times over this season. Turpin has plugged injury holes at hooker and now in the halves, and is still only on a cheap deal.He’s off contract and yet to be snapped up by the Broncos for next year. [URL='https://www.foxsports.com.au/nrl/nrl-premiership/match-centre/NRL20191808/match-report'][/URL] “They’ve been attacking the Broncos ... they went after Matt Lodge, they went after Tevita Pangai Jr, and now they’re after Jake Turpin,” Read said. “They’ve made a big offer to Jake Turpin. He’s off contract at the end of the year and he’s yet to do a deal with the Warriors. “The Warriors have come in really big for Jake Turpin. “I think the Broncos are pretty optimistic they’ll keep him, he’s been a really valuable player for them this year. “He’s one of those blokes I think every club needs.” But Read speculated the Warriors may have an ulterior motive to their ongoing raids on the Broncos. They made no secret of their pursuit of prop Matt Lodge before he signed a contract extension at Red Hill, and the Warriors also went after Pangai. Read thinks the Warriors may be trying to work the Broncos into a corner with their salary cap. “They’ve made the Broncos probably up the ante with those guys, make them pay more than they maybe would have paid for them ... I’m wondering if they’re plotting long term maybe going after someone else at the Broncos. “They are thinking if we keep pushing up the price on these other guys it might actually free up a player down the track we can have a shot at.” [/QUOTE]
